The invention relates to a circuit device, a terminal of which is connected to a circuit network stimulated by a stimulating source, wherein the circuit device comprises at least one controllable power supply and at least one capacitor. The invention also relates to a method for connecting the terminal with the controllable power supply through the capacitor, wherein the control function of at least one output end of the controllable power supply is within a potential parameter range of the terminal or stimulating source. The circuit device is simple in structure; and because the circuit device is used for regulating the capacitor, in order to use an internal voltage source, nodes inside the circuit device are set, and thus the influence of a parasitic element is eliminated.

technical field [0001] The invention relates to a circuit device, in particular to a high-precision different capacitance adjustment method, which can be used to measure the capacitance change of fingers or other similar objects on touch screens, touch panels, touch keys and other applications. Background technique [0002] Currently, there are many methods for measuring the capacitance between the electrodes of the touch-sensitive surface. One way is by measuring the capacitance between each electrode and comparing the current measured capacitance with previous measurements of the same electrodes, this measurement is done by oscillating the electrodes in the circuit and measuring the frequency in the circuit , the frequency of the oscillating circuit is related to the capacitance of the electrodes, and the change in frequency is related to the change in capacitance of the electrodes; another method involves electrodes in a bridge (cf.
